A business mentor is an experienced individual who acts as a guide for entrepreneurs by offering advice, guidance and support to help them successfully run their businesses. A mentor helps their mentee to explore new opportunities and develop ideas, as well as bolster their confidence and provide a fresh perspective.
A good business mentor will also be able to hold their mentee accountable and support them in times of challenge. This is vital for ensuring that a mentee meets their goals, whilst providing motivation and encouragement.
Often, a business mentor will be found within an entrepreneur’s existing network and can be someone they already respect or admire in their field of expertise. However, it is also a good idea to explore the many networking events and industry meetups in your area, as these can be an excellent place to find potential business mentors. Additionally, online communities for business professionals are a useful resource, as they allow you to search for people who have the experience and expertise you are looking for.
You should also look into your local Small Business Development Center (SBDC), which are government-funded organizations that offer a range of resources and services for small business owners, including mentoring. It is worth noting that a mentor should be independent of your business and should have sufficient knowledge of your industry to act as a valuable advisor.
